It really odd to see a life-size replica of a car made from 1.5 tonnes of Play-Doh parked next to my car in a London street. I really wanted to know why there was a car made out of play-doh in the streets, so I asked someone that looked like they might know what it was all about.
Lucky for me, I asked the right person and gfound out that the car was made to mark the UK launch of the new Chevrolet Orlando family-friendly seven-seater car by a team of eight model makers who hand-crafted sculpture over a two week period.
